Other Leading Organizations—Like VSO
While ViN is a top-tier choice, it’s beneficial to understand other global volunteer groups:
VSO (Voluntary Service Overseas)
Focus: VSO runs large-scale development programs in Africa and Asia, tackling education, healthcare, and livelihoods. Volunteers with specialized expertise (teaching, nursing, agriculture) often find well-structured roles.
Strengths:
- Wide geographic footprint; multi-year projects that ensure continuity.
- Emphasis on skill-sharing, capacity building, and impact evaluation.
Potential Drawbacks:
- VSO typically demands professional experience and longer commitments, which can exclude casual travelers or short-term volunteers.
- Placement fees or processes might be more formal and stringent, limiting spontaneity.

Criteria for Choosing the Top Volunteer Abroad Programs 2025
1. Program Transparency and Ethics
Check how an NGO allocates funds. Ethical operations detail the percentage spent on local initiatives. They also design projects with cultural respect, avoiding voluntourism pitfalls. ViN’s open financial guidelines show how volunteer fees support local resources and staff training.
2. Onsite Support and Safety
Look for agencies offering orientation, in-country coordinators, and 24/7 emergency lines. Volunteers Initiative Nepal prides itself on an effective safety protocol for mountainous conditions and language mediation.
3. Budget and Scholarship Options
Affordable volunteer abroad programs in 2025 matter for many travelers. Some organizations award partial subsidies or let volunteers fundraise to offset program fees. ViN provides cost breakdowns, clarifying lodging, meals, and local transportation inclusions.
4. Cultural Immersion
Beyond daily tasks, top-tier programs incorporate homestays, language classes, or local festivals, enhancing volunteers’ cross-cultural understanding and fostering empathy and deeper bonds with host communities.

Practical Tips for a Fruitful Volunteer Experience
1. Cultural & Language Prep
Learn local phrases; greet elders with the region’s customary gestures. Familiarize yourself with social norms to show respect. Even minimal language skills can bridge hearts faster than you think.
2. Financial Planning
Compare total costs, factoring in flights, insurance, and in-country expenses. Some volunteers crowdfund or apply for small grants. ViN’s programs provide honest breakdowns so you can plan accordingly.
3. Embrace Adaptability
Volunteering is rarely predictable. The weather may disrupt building tasks, or holiday festivities might reschedule teaching days. Approaching each twist with resilience fosters positivity and deep learning.
4. Sustainability Post-Volunteering
Your contribution shouldn’t vanish once you depart. Contact local mentors, donate for project expansions, or propose follow-up training. Such gestures extend your impact.
